Several key factors are driving the expansion of the industrial soundproof cabins market. Stringent government regulations aimed at reducing noise pollution in industrial settings are a major impetus. These regulations often mandate the use of soundproofing measures, creating a significant demand for industrial soundproof cabins. Furthermore, growing awareness among industrial workers and employers regarding the detrimental effects of noise-induced hearing loss (NIHL) and other health problems associated with excessive noise exposure is fueling the adoption of these cabins. Companies are increasingly prioritizing worker safety and well-being, making investments in noise control solutions like soundproof cabins a crucial part of their operational strategy. Technological advancements have also played a critical role, leading to the development of more effective and cost-efficient soundproofing materials and cabin designs. These improvements have made soundproof cabins a more accessible and practical solution for a wider range of industries and businesses. The ongoing trend of automation and increased use of machinery in industrial processes necessitates effective noise control, further boosting demand. Finally, the increasing focus on improving productivity and worker morale within industrial environments underscores the importance of creating quieter and more comfortable workspaces, contributing significantly to the market's growth trajectory.
Despite the positive growth outlook, several challenges hinder the market's expansion. The high initial investment cost associated with purchasing and installing industrial soundproof cabins can be a significant barrier, particularly for smaller businesses with limited budgets. This cost factor often necessitates careful financial planning and potentially delays project implementation. The complexity of designing and installing soundproof cabins that meet specific industrial needs and regulatory requirements can also pose challenges. This often involves specialized expertise and meticulous planning to ensure optimal acoustic performance. Furthermore, the limited availability of skilled labor for installation and maintenance can create bottlenecks and delays. The need for regular maintenance to ensure continued effectiveness adds to the overall operational costs. Competition from alternative noise control solutions, such as noise barriers and acoustic treatments, also presents a challenge to the market's growth. Finally, fluctuations in raw material prices and potential supply chain disruptions can negatively impact the production and cost of soundproof cabins, thereby affecting market stability and growth.
The industrial soundproof cabins market exhibits diverse regional growth patterns. Developed economies in North America and Europe are currently leading the market due to stringent environmental regulations, high worker safety standards, and a robust industrial base. However, rapidly developing economies in Asia-Pacific, particularly China and India, are expected to witness significant growth in the coming years fueled by increased industrialization and infrastructure development.
Dominant Segments: The market is segmented by industry, cabin type, and material. The manufacturing segment is expected to maintain its dominance due to the high concentration of machinery and equipment generating significant noise. Among cabin types, custom-designed cabins are gaining popularity due to their ability to address specific industrial needs. In terms of materials, the use of high-performance sound-absorbing materials is rising, driven by the need for enhanced noise reduction capabilities.
